Walkthrough
- 1The "Charon" Ship: This is your first investigation location. Collect key evidence: your belongings on the table, the Letter from J. van der Berg (found in the briefcase), the Camera, and the Pistol. To collect the pistol, pick it up, rotate it until an "eyeball" symbol appears on the handle, and press X to examine. You will also receive 6 .38 pistol rounds. Remember to reload your gun before use.
- 2Additional Evidence on Ship: Take a picture of the strange fish mounted on the wall using your camera. Examine the flyer on the desk to the left of your belongings table.
- 3Lootables: Search the locker to the right of the desk. Lootable contents are randomized and can be reset by leaving and returning to the area.
- 4Optional: Lifeboat Titania: Return to the sign pointing to the exit. Go left down a path, then left towards the sea. Find the lifeboat beyond police barricades. Collect additional evidence: Inspect the "TITANIA" name, examine the Diving Helmet (rotate and look at the front faceplate, be mindful of sanity drain), and find Albert Throgmorton's will on a seat. You may need to climb inside the lifeboat (Triangle).
- 5Conversations: After collecting evidence on the ship, climb onto the dock (Triangle) to speak with Johannes van der Berg. To advance the game, select "About my problem," "Where is Robert Throgmorton?", "I need somewhere to stay," "How do I get to Devil's Reef?", and "Goodbye." After speaking with Robert Throgmorton, you can ask about his son, the Innsmouthers, the visions, offer to find Albert, ask about the case, or say "I'll be going."
- 6Finding Robert Throgmorton: Proceed north along the pier to a sign. Turn right as the sign indicates and go up the stairs to speak with Robert Throgmorton.
- 7Robert's Request (Optional): If you ask Robert Throgmorton about the lifeboat where his son was found, he will give directions. Follow these directions (left from the pier sign, then left towards the sea) to find the Titania Lifeboat.
Tips
- If you have the Necronomicon Edition or DLC, you receive a Submachine Gun and .45 ACP rounds. Use these sparingly as they deplete quickly.
- Consider putting a free Skill Point (if applicable via DLC) into the "Absolute Clarity" Mind skill for a 5% XP bonus.
- Lootable objects can be repeatedly looted after resetting the area.
- Be cautious when examining the Diving Helmet in the lifeboat, as it drains sanity.
- Conversations with NPCs offer world-building but are not always essential for game progression. Choose dialogue options carefully to hear all desired information before ending a conversation.
